Evolution is a natural process that can neither be forced nor contrived, but can be accellerated by constant pressure and motion. Since their inception a few short years ago, The Riot Before have kept their burners on high, maintaining a perpetual drive that propelled them almost overnight from obscurity to legendary road warrior status. From their humble, guileless beginnings, they’ve rapidly matured into an experienced and irrefutable force. After the virulent success of 2008’s Fists Buried in Pockets, they immediately set to work forging a new record. With the help of Paper + Plastick’s seemingly infinite underworld connections, the planets aligned during a full moon and they found themselves locked away in the ivory tower known as The Magpie Cage alongside fabled production wizard J Robbins (Jawbreaker, Against Me!, The Promise Ring). Together, they cast and fired their finest work to date, a sprawling composite that fuses the band’s driving, melodic anthems with Robbins’ dissonant, angular production. The resulting opus stands as a genre-defying testament to musical progression, as each song draws clear and differing influences while maintaining a cohesive texture throughout the course of the record. “Richmond, Virginia’s the Riot Before have many winning attributes, but perhaps their strongest one lies in their unflinching ability to convey every sound they make straight from the heart. With a slightly folkish edge occassionally sneaking in, the band’s brand of punk is both catchy and raw, sounding like the Gaslight Anthem and Small Brown Bike jamming in a tiny room. Rebellion’s melodies are powerfully moving, and whether the band are throwing everything they have at you (as with the gorgeous harmonies of “Backstage Room”) or showing restraint to help expose the grace and beauty beneath the surface (“What I’ve Missed”), they nail you every time. With all this bolstered by thought-provoking lyrics and their sheer relentless exuberance, the Riot Before really have come up with something special.” - Alternative Press

Richmond, VA's The Riot Before have been a band for barely two years, most of which were spent barreling down the interstates of America as they bounced from basement to basement and all manner of seedy dive bars. Despite the constant touring, they also managed to do something that very few bands can do in a decade: write a cohesive, well-crafted album, where songs work together and flow in a cleverly concocted manner that eventually amounts to a complete piece of art. Thematic elements weave in and out between songs, both musically and lyrically, to create a deceptively complex record that will continue to disclose new secrets with every listen. While each song is fully capable of standing on its own, the true beauty of the album shines through when you actually sit down and read along with the lyrics and appreciate the thought and care that went into crafting the album. If one were to describe The Riot Before's sound, they might say something along the lines of Mike Ness singing for Against Me!, with a healthy dash of the Gaslight Anthem's Americana rock n' roll thrown into the mix to keep the hips swaying.
